6 4 Forward when phone off or no coverage 6 5 Forward when not able to take calls Combines the previous three types, and lets you choose a delay time between 5 and 30 seconds. 6 6 Cancel all call forwarding 2 Press Select. 3 Activate is highlighted; press OK. 4 Select Voice Mail OR Select Other number. If you select Voice mail: • Press OK. All calls are forwarded to your voice mailbox. • To verify your voice mailbox number, press Details. Number appears 11 highlighted. Press OK to verify your voice mailbox number. If you select Other number: • Press OK. Enter the phone number to which you want to forward calls, then press OK. Press Number to see if you entered the phone number correctly. 5 Press and hold to exit and return to the Start screen. Set the Delay time After setting your phone to "Forward when not able to take calls" (Menu 6 5), you can choose how long your phone will ring before forwarding the call. 1 Press Menu 6 5. Activate appears highlighted. 2 Scroll to Set delay time and press OK. 3 Scroll to the time delay you want (from 5 to 30 seconds) and press OK. Menu 6 5 appears again. [ 50 ]
